- 博客(5)
- 收藏
- 关注
原创 BeanPostProcessor与InitializingBean的执行顺序
BeanPostProcessor与InitializingBean。
2023-03-16 17:56:40 413
原创 马拉车算法——求最长回文串长度
public static void longestPalindrome(String s) { int a[]; int len[] = new int[s.length()*2 + 2];//记录每个的半径 char temp[] = new char[s.length()*2 + 2];//存储填充后的字符串 int p = 0...
2018-05-08 15:48:52 170
原创 LeetCode之有效的括号
该题目可以用栈解决,先遍历字符串,将字符串中的所有左括号压栈,然后取出栈顶元素,与剩余的元素进行配对,若全部配对成功,返回true,否则返回false。以下为代码。class Solution { public boolean isValid(String s) { int len = s.length(); Stack<Character>...
2018-04-02 16:38:34 229
转载 LeetCode之最长公共前缀
近期开始为了找实习开始刷LeetCode,吃了大学不好好锻炼写代码能力亏的,现在一边刷,一边记录下。最长公共前缀就是给定字符串数组,让输出最长的公共前缀。 最长公共前缀不会比数组中的最短的字符串长,首先将该数组中的第一个字符串作为起始的最短字符串,然后与后面的字符串进行比较,然后变换最短字符串。再进行字符的比较,选取公共前缀,作为最短字符串,再进行下次比较。最后得出最长公共前缀。下面为代码,...
2018-04-01 17:39:26 169
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人